- The distance between Chapais, Qc, Canada and Salzburg, Austria is approximately 6,050 km or 3,760 mi.
- To reach Chapais, Qc in this distance one would set out from Salzburg bearing 307.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Chapais, Qc bearing 235.6° or SW .
- Chapais, Qc has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Salzburg has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Chapais, Qc is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Salzburg is in or near the boreal rain for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 8.1 °C (14.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.5 °C (24.3°F) more in Chapais, Qc.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 249.2 mm (9.8 in) less which is equivalent to 249.2 l/m² (6.12 US gal/ft²) or 2,492,000 l/ha (266,411 US gal/ac) less. About 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 2° lower in Chapais, Qc than in Salzburg.
